Or......
[d]8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1
You may say that these positions are not chess......but we could say the same about some programmers.

Chris
Moderator: Ras
I know, however many engines don't like it......hgm wrote:I don't see what you imagined with the second one. It is not even check, let alone checkmate.
It does for me!Christopher Conkie wrote:And some........like Micro-Max don't want to play.
Code: Select all
tellics say micro-Max 4.8 (m)
tellics say by H.G. Muller
xboard
protover 2
Error (unknown command): protover
new
edit
#
Kf3
Kc6
c
Kc3
Kf6
.
level 40 5 0
post
time 10000
go
-1 -4 0 1 c6b6
0 0 0 2 c6b6
1 5 0 11 c6d5
2 2 0 129 c6d5
3 4 1 310 c6d5
4 5 1 1290 c6d5
5 6 1 2781 c6d5
6 6 2 4831 c6d5
7 6 4 9367 c6d5
8 6 6 18387 c6d5
9 5 10 31993 c6d5
10 5 20 68332 c6d5
11 5 33 116799 c6d5
12 5 51 182394 c6d5
13 5 82 297109 c6d5
14 5 143 519034 c6d5
move c6d5
FWIW, Gaviota rejects them all with an error message.Christopher Conkie wrote:I know, however many engines don't like it......hgm wrote:I don't see what you imagined with the second one. It is not even check, let alone checkmate.
[d]8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1
Ruffian 1.0.5:
1/1- 00:21 1,531,316 605 -M1
And some........like Micro-Max don't want to play.
These are all fingerprints of how they were made.
It cannot be a bad thing for people to analyse what they are given.
Chris
Code: Select all
setboard 8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1
Error (wrong FEN or EPD): 8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1
tellusererror Error loading FEN:
8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1
setboard 8/8/8/3Kk3/3kK3/8/8/8 w - - 0 1
Error (wrong FEN or EPD): 8/8/8/3Kk3/3kK3/8/8/8 w - - 0 1
tellusererror Error loading FEN:
8/8/8/3Kk3/3kK3/8/8/8 w - - 0 1
setboard b6B/8/2K2k2/8/8/2k2K2/8/B6b w - - 0 1
Error (wrong FEN or EPD): b6B/8/2K2k2/8/8/2k2K2/8/B6b w - - 0 1
tellusererror Error loading FEN:
b6B/8/2K2k2/8/8/2k2K2/8/B6b w - - 0 1
setboard b6B/1k4K1/2K2k2/8/8/2k2K2/1K4k1/B6b w - - 0 1
Error (wrong FEN or EPD): b6B/1k4K1/2K2k2/8/8/2k2K2/1K4k1/B6b w - - 0 1
tellusererror Error loading FEN:
b6B/1k4K1/2K2k2/8/8/2k2K2/1K4k1/B6b w - - 0 1
setboard b1b2B1B/1k4K1/b1K2k1B/8/8/B1k2K1b/1K4k1/B1B2b1b w - - 0 1
Error (wrong FEN or EPD): b1b2B1B/1k4K1/b1K2k1B/8/8/B1k2K1b/1K4k1/B1B2b1b w - - 0 1
tellusererror Error loading FEN:
b1b2B1B/1k4K1/b1K2k1B/8/8/B1k2K1b/1K4k1/B1B2b1b w - - 0 1
Which is the way it should be Miguel whether illegality is on .....or off in the GUI. In our experience the interface and the interpretation of the given protocol has always been most telling. If you build the rules of chess into Gaviota that is good. It shows that you think about the game with a ground up approach. If you want to build a chess engine, it should know the rules. If it doesn't you would be lazy.......or have copied it from something else.michiguel wrote:FWIW, Gaviota rejects them all with an error message.Christopher Conkie wrote:I know, however many engines don't like it......hgm wrote:I don't see what you imagined with the second one. It is not even check, let alone checkmate.
[d]8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1
Ruffian 1.0.5:
1/1- 00:21 1,531,316 605 -M1
And some........like Micro-Max don't want to play.
These are all fingerprints of how they were made.
It cannot be a bad thing for people to analyse what they are given.
Chris
Miguel
Code: Select all
setboard 8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1 Error (wrong FEN or EPD): 8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1 tellusererror Error loading FEN: 8/8/2K2k2/8/8/2k2K2/8/8 w - - 0 1 setboard 8/8/8/3Kk3/3kK3/8/8/8 w - - 0 1 Error (wrong FEN or EPD): 8/8/8/3Kk3/3kK3/8/8/8 w - - 0 1 tellusererror Error loading FEN: 8/8/8/3Kk3/3kK3/8/8/8 w - - 0 1 setboard b6B/8/2K2k2/8/8/2k2K2/8/B6b w - - 0 1 Error (wrong FEN or EPD): b6B/8/2K2k2/8/8/2k2K2/8/B6b w - - 0 1 tellusererror Error loading FEN: b6B/8/2K2k2/8/8/2k2K2/8/B6b w - - 0 1 setboard b6B/1k4K1/2K2k2/8/8/2k2K2/1K4k1/B6b w - - 0 1 Error (wrong FEN or EPD): b6B/1k4K1/2K2k2/8/8/2k2K2/1K4k1/B6b w - - 0 1 tellusererror Error loading FEN: b6B/1k4K1/2K2k2/8/8/2k2K2/1K4k1/B6b w - - 0 1 setboard b1b2B1B/1k4K1/b1K2k1B/8/8/B1k2K1b/1K4k1/B1B2b1b w - - 0 1 Error (wrong FEN or EPD): b1b2B1B/1k4K1/b1K2k1B/8/8/B1k2K1b/1K4k1/B1B2b1b w - - 0 1 tellusererror Error loading FEN: b1b2B1B/1k4K1/b1K2k1B/8/8/B1k2K1b/1K4k1/B1B2b1b w - - 0 1
We go for early versions........hgm wrote:It does for me!Christopher Conkie wrote:And some........like Micro-Max don't want to play.
Code: Select all
tellics say micro-Max 4.8 (m) tellics say by H.G. Muller xboard protover 2 Error (unknown command): protover new edit # Kf3 Kc6 c Kc3 Kf6 . level 40 5 0 post time 10000 go -1 -4 0 1 c6b6 0 0 0 2 c6b6 1 5 0 11 c6d5 2 2 0 129 c6d5 3 4 1 310 c6d5 4 5 1 1290 c6d5 5 6 1 2781 c6d5 6 6 2 4831 c6d5 7 6 4 9367 c6d5 8 6 6 18387 c6d5 9 5 10 31993 c6d5 10 5 20 68332 c6d5 11 5 33 116799 c6d5 12 5 51 182394 c6d5 13 5 82 297109 c6d5 14 5 143 519034 c6d5 move c6d5